On the Gold Coast of Australia is a fine resort for families, Turtle Beach Resort. Located at Mermaid Beach, guests staying here are close enough to stroll to many attractions. If you brought the car, then there is even more within reach. Go to the resort tour desk to arrange your day or several days traveling between one section of paradise and another.

Walk to the casino or Pacific Fair Shopping Centre. Then again, if you anticipate big winnings followed by extensive swimming that might not be a good idea. Other attractions within a short drive including golfing, theme parks, Surfers Paradise and Broad Beach.

Get a good nights rest to prepare for any one of these days or partial days out. Air conditioning and bedroom ceiling fans will provide comfort on hot days. Heating comes in handy during cool nights. Sink into a king-sized bed while watching a flat screen TV, pay-per-view movies and cable. Such down time could help everyone adjust to a different time zone or ease out of that right-angled traveling position they endured inside an airplane or car.

Select from one, two, as many as four rooms. Executive suites will offer as many as three rooms. This means tourists are able to come in larger groups, perhaps two couples or parents with lots of kids, and still spread out enough to find tranquility somehow. Even allot one room per child. Kitchen facilities enable parties to save money on food, or just relax. Cook a romantic evening meal with candle light or encourage kids to cook for mom and dad.

This is not just a resort in name. Facilities provide fun indoors and outdoors. Take your seat at a small private cinema. Enter the games room to play coin-operated arcade or table games with young friends or the young at heart.

Guests come and stay by the beach, they see it every day, but there are still four pools on-site. One is long enough for laps. Another is specifically for splashing kids. Along with pools come two saunas and four spas, all the better for relaxing in. Not that one must always be doing something: resting under the sun is a great way to spend a sunny mid-morning. Send kids into their own gated area. They also have access to two play grounds. Tired kids will sink into bed and drift off to sleep within minutes, maybe seconds.

If you are of a competitive nature, there are plenty of ways to satisfy that nature at Turtle Beach Resort. Challenge other guests or family members to a game of tennis on one of two resort courts. A fitness centre enables visitors to challenge themselves to greater heights of endurance.

So much activity will have your family craving a good meal at the end of each day. There are nine barbecue areas, meaning mom or dad could light one up and cook dinner al fresco. Within your resort are other eating options, including a cafe and pizzeria plus bar. Adults like their treats too. Also on-site is a convenience store open long hours during the day with the ingredients for a seaside picnic or grilled dinner.
